Program Supervisor Jobs in Maryland: Frequently Asked Questions

Which companies sponsor visas for program supervisors in Maryland?

Federal contractors and health systems are the most active sponsors. Leidos, SAIC, Booz Allen Hamilton, and Northrop Grumman regularly file H-1B petitions for program management roles tied to government contracts. On the healthcare side, Johns Hopkins Health System and University of Maryland Medical System have sponsored supervisory positions in clinical and administrative programs. Nonprofit research organizations affiliated with NIH in Bethesda also appear consistently in Labor Condition Application disclosure data.

Which visa types are most common for program supervisor roles in Maryland?

The H-1B is the most common pathway for program supervisors in Maryland, provided the role qualifies as a specialty occupation requiring a bachelor's degree or higher in a specific field such as public health, social work, information systems, or a related discipline. L-1A transfers are an option for supervisors moving from a foreign affiliate to a U.S. entity. Some academic or research-tied roles at institutions like Johns Hopkins may also support J-1 exchange visitor status.

Which cities in Maryland have the most program supervisor sponsorship jobs?

Baltimore holds the largest share, driven by its hospital networks, universities, and nonprofit organizations. Bethesda and Rockville follow closely, reflecting the density of federal agencies, NIH-adjacent contractors, and life sciences employers in Montgomery County. Silver Spring and Greenbelt also generate sponsorship activity through government contracting firms. Annapolis sees periodic openings in state government-linked programs, though sponsorship there is less common than in the private and nonprofit sectors.

Are there state-specific considerations for program supervisor sponsorship in Maryland?

Maryland's job market for program supervisors is heavily shaped by proximity to federal agencies, which affects sponsorship patterns. Roles tied to federal contracts often require security clearances, and sponsoring employers must confirm a candidate can obtain clearance before extending an offer. Prevailing wage requirements under the H-1B apply statewide and are determined by the Department of Labor based on the specific job location and occupational classification, not a single Maryland-wide rate. Urban and suburban areas around Washington, D.C. typically carry higher prevailing wage levels than rural parts of the state.

What is the prevailing wage for sponsored program supervisor jobs in Maryland?

U.S. employers sponsoring a visa must pay at least the prevailing wage, which is what workers in the same role, area, and experience level typically earn. The Department of Labor sets this rate to make sure companies aren't hiring foreign workers simply because they'd accept lower pay than a U.S. worker. It varies by job title, location, and experience. You can look up current prevailing wage rates for any occupation and location using the OFLC Wage Search page.
